
Natasha Coutinho (MUMBAI MIRROR; June 4, 2016)
Priyanka Chopra's maternal grandmother Madhu Jyotsana Akhouri passed away on Friday. She was 94.
"It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Mrs Madhu Jyotsna Akhouri, our beloved mother and grandmother. Freedom fighter, social activist, MLA, amongst other things. She was an amazing woman who lived a full life, filled with purpose and love. She left us in her sleep, surrounded by her family and loved ones. She will always be in our hearts. Those we love don't go away, they walk beside us every day," said a statement released by the actress's team.
PeeCee who returned to India on May 26 after wrapping up her Hollywood film, Baywatch, and dived headlong into work put meetings on hold to be with her family in their hour of grief.
She is set to fly to New York to announce her second Hollywood film and kick off the second season of her TV show, Quantico, in July

The actress puts all commitments on hold following her maternal granny’s demise; last rites to be performed today
Anirban Das (MID-DAY; June 4, 2016)
Priyanka Chopra, who is here on a 40-day visit to wrap up endorsement and Bollywood commitments before flying out to the US, put her work on hold after her maternal grandmother passed away. Madhu Jyotsna Akhauri was 94 and had been suffering from old age related ailments. It is, however, not known if she breathed her last in Bareilly, the actress’ hometown, and where her last rites would be performed today.
A statement issued by her family read, “It is with great sadness that we announce the passing of Mrs Madhu Jyotsna Akhauri, our beloved mother and grandmother. Freedom fighter, social activist, MLA, amongst other things... She left us in her sleep, surrounded by family and loved ones (sic).”
Sources said PeeCee was extremely close to her granny and had taken her to the sets of her last B’wood outing, Jai Gangaajal. She had wished her on her 94th birthday last week by posting a sepia- tinted snap in which she is flanked by Akhauri and her father, Ashok Chopra, who died in 2013.
After completing the shoot of Quantico season one and her debut Hollywood film, Baywatch, Priyanka had reached Mumbai on May 27 to attend to her commitments here. “However, after receiving the sad news, she has suspended all work, including brand shoots and script narrations, for a few days,” informs a source.
